Introduction

Gaming accessories have become an essential part of the gaming ecosystem, offering players enhanced control, realism, and immersion. From mechanical keyboards and programmable mice to VR headsets and racing simulators, these peripherals are designed to optimize gameplay performance, ergonomics, and engagement. As esports, streaming, and virtual reality continue to grow, the demand for high-quality gaming accessories is surging across both console and PC platforms.


Key Segments of the Gaming Accessories Market

By Product Type

  • Controllers: Gamepads, joysticks, racing wheels, fight sticks
  • Headsets: Wired and wireless with surround sound or noise cancellation
  • Keyboards & Mice: Mechanical, RGB, programmable, ergonomic
  • Chairs & Desks: Ergonomic chairs, adjustable gaming desks
  • Displays & Monitors: High refresh rate, low latency, curved screens
  • VR Accessories: Motion controllers, tracking sensors, haptic vests
  • Capture Devices: Streaming cards and microphone setups
  • Cooling Pads & Stands: For thermal management and device support

By Platform

  • PC Gaming Accessories
  • Console Gaming (PlayStation, Xbox, Nintendo)
  • Mobile Gaming
  • Cloud Gaming Support Devices

By Connectivity

  • Wired: USB, AUX
  • Wireless: Bluetooth, RF, Wi-Fi-enabled accessories

By Price Range

  • Entry-Level: Budget-friendly for casual gamers
  • Mid-Range: Balanced performance and value
  • Premium/Professional: Designed for competitive esports and pro streamers

Benefits of Gaming Accessories

  • Performance Enhancement: Faster response times, customizable inputs
  • Comfort & Ergonomics: Designed for long gaming sessions
  • Immersive Experience: Audio-visual enhancements for realistic gameplay
  • Competitive Edge: Tools tailored for precision and speed
  • Streaming Integration: Equipment designed for content creation and broadcasting

Emerging Trends

  • RGB Synchronization: Unified lighting effects across devices
  • Haptic Feedback & Force Sensors: Deeper immersion and realism
  • Modular Accessories: Customizable setups for FPS, racing, or flight simulation
  • Cross-Platform Compatibility: Devices supporting multiple gaming environments
  • Eco-Friendly Materials: Sustainable production and packaging
  • AI-Enhanced Gear: Smart adjustments based on gameplay patterns

Outlook

With gaming transforming into a mainstream form of entertainment and a professional industry, accessories are no longer just optional tools—they are vital components of the gamer’s arsenal. As technological innovation continues, the next generation of accessories will offer greater integration, interactivity, and customization, shaping the future of gaming environments.
